How much is a round-trip flight from Charleston to Cancún?

This analysis is based on the cheapest round-trip price found on KAYAK in the last 12 months by searching for a flight from Charleston to Cancún departing in April.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Charleston to Cancún?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Charleston to Cancún,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Charleston to Cancún is July, where tickets cost $416 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and January,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$600 and $550 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Charleston to Cancún?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

Yes, flying with a layover may cost you more time, but you can also save money on the route, with a 2 stops layover the cheapest option at $498 on average.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Charleston to Cancún?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Charleston to Cancún,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Charleston to Cancún,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 22%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 18 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Charleston to Cancun?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Cancun with an airline and back to Charleston with another airline. Booking your flights between Charleston and CUN can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
